package basic import ( "sync/atomic" "time" ) type Cond struct { notify chan struct{} countor int32 } func NewCond(waitor int) *Cond { return &Cond{notify: make(chan struct{}, waitor)} } func (c *Cond) Wait() { atomic.AddInt32(&c.countor, 1) defer atomic.AddInt32(&c.countor, -1) select { case <-c.notify: } } func (c *Cond) WaitForTimeout(dura time.Duration) bool { atomic.AddInt32(&c.countor, 1) defer atomic.AddInt32(&c.countor, -1) select { case <-c.notify: case <-time.Tick(dura): return true } return false } func (c *Cond) WaitForTick(ticker *time.Ticker) bool { atomic.AddInt32(&c.countor, 1) defer atomic.AddInt32(&c.countor, -1) select { case <-c.notify: case <-ticker.C: return true } return false } func (c *Cond) Signal() { select { case c.notify <- struct{}{}: default: return } } func (c *Cond) Drain() { for { select { case <-c.notify: default: return } } } func (c *Cond) Broadcast() { for atomic.LoadInt32(&c.countor) > 0 { c.notify <- struct{}{} } }
